Waking the Demon- (LONEvvolf)


1)The drumfill in the beginning should be a trill instead of a jack, I know it's technically not right to put that as a trill pr wise, but style wise, to keep the player not bored with just jacks, I'd put a trill for variation.

2) A lot of it is overlayered, I know it's all technical, but it's too much.

3) When you do holds, I'd put it on 64th's and put it about two 64ths from the next beat. i.e, if you want to put a hold from beat 1 to beat 2, place the arrow, change the selector to 64ths, and place the hold.

4) The solo's wrong. It should be 24ths I believe, and I would put them as 3's going 432 432 etc since it's a tapped solo.

5) I liked the chorus and how that was stepped, just didn't like that hold, I'd keep that out imo.
